package minio
import (
"context"
"errors"
"fmt"
"github.com/minio/minio-go/v7"
"github.com/minio/minio-go/v7/pkg/credentials"
"github.com/minio/minio-go/v7/pkg/s3utils"
corev1 "k8s.io/api/core/v1"
sourcev1 "github.com/fluxcd/source-controller/api/v1beta2"
)
// MinioClient is a minimal Minio client for fetching files from S3 compatible
// storage APIs.
type MinioClient struct {
*minio.Client
}
// NewClient creates a new Minio storage client.
func NewClient(bucket *sourcev1.Bucket, secret *corev1.Secret) (*MinioClient, error) {
opt := minio.Options{
Region: bucket.Spec.Region,
Secure: !bucket.Spec.Insecure,
// About BucketLookup, it should be noted that not all S3 providers support
// path-type access (e.g., Ali OSS). Hence, we revert to using the default
// auto access, which we believe can cover most use cases.
}
if secret != nil {
var accessKey, secretKey string
if k, ok := secret.Data["accesskey"]; ok {
accessKey = string(k)
}
if k, ok := secret.Data["secretkey"]; ok {
secretKey = string(k)
}
if accessKey != "" && secretKey != "" {
opt.Creds = credentials.NewStaticV4(accessKey, secretKey, "")
}
} else if bucket.Spec.Provider == sourcev1.AmazonBucketProvider {
opt.Creds = credentials.NewIAM("")
}
client, err := minio.New(bucket.Spec.Endpoint, &opt)
if err != nil {
return nil, err
}
return &MinioClient{Client: client}, nil
}
// ValidateSecret validates the credential secret. The provided Secret may
// be nil.
func ValidateSecret(secret *corev1.Secret) error {
if secret == nil {
return nil
}
err := fmt.Errorf("invalid '%s' secret data: required fields 'accesskey' and 'secretkey'", secret.Name)
if _, ok := secret.Data["accesskey"]; !ok {
return err
}
if _, ok := secret.Data["secretkey"]; !ok {
return err
}
return nil
}
// FGetObject gets the object from the provided object storage bucket, and
// writes it to targetPath.
// It returns the etag of the successfully fetched file, or any error.
func (c *MinioClient) FGetObject(ctx context.Context, bucketName, objectName, localPath string) (string, error) {
stat, err := c.Client.StatObject(ctx, bucketName, objectName, minio.GetObjectOptions{})
if err != nil {
return "", err
}
opts := minio.GetObjectOptions{}
if err = opts.SetMatchETag(stat.ETag); err != nil {
return "", err
}
if err = c.Client.FGetObject(ctx, bucketName, objectName, localPath, opts); err != nil {
return "", err
}
return stat.ETag, nil
}
// VisitObjects iterates over the items in the provided object storage
// bucket, calling visit for every item.
// If the underlying client or the visit callback returns an error,
// it returns early.
func (c *MinioClient) VisitObjects(ctx context.Context, bucketName string, prefix string, visit func(key, etag string) error) error {
for object := range c.Client.ListObjects(ctx, bucketName, minio.ListObjectsOptions{
Recursive: true,
Prefix: prefix,
UseV1: s3utils.IsGoogleEndpoint(*c.Client.EndpointURL()),
}) {
if object.Err != nil {
err := fmt.Errorf("listing objects from bucket '%s' failed: %w", bucketName, object.Err)
return err
}
if err := visit(object.Key, object.ETag); err != nil {
return err
}
}
return nil
}
// ObjectIsNotFound checks if the error provided is a minio.ErrResponse
// with "NoSuchKey" code.
func (c *MinioClient) ObjectIsNotFound(err error) bool {
if resp := new(minio.ErrorResponse); errors.As(err, resp) {
return resp.Code == "NoSuchKey"
}
return false
}
// Close closes the Minio Client and logs any useful errors.
func (c *MinioClient) Close(_ context.Context) {
// Minio client does not provide a close method
}
